This question just came up in a RL game with some friends who value Inn's on-gain ability over what it does when played. If you receive an Inn as the result of a Masquerade, do you get to shuffle cards into your deck?

Like Ambassador, the cards that you pass with Masquerade are not "gained" and "on-gain" effects do not trigger.

Also note, since it isn't a gain, you can't trash the incoming card with watchtower, you don't gain coppers if it's a cache, etc.

You can only gain stuff from the supply (or trash), not from other players directly.

Ambassador returns cards first and players gain from the supply if it has enough cards.
Thief is routed through the trash.

Also, you can only gain cards that are actually there.
If you would gain a Curse and there are no more Curses in the supply, you can't reveal Trader to gain a Silver.

You can only gain stuff from the supply (or trash), not from other players directly.

Not sure if that's a rule, but it seems like there are no current cards that let you gain directly from another player, no.
You can gain from supply, from trash, or from a pile like Prizes, Madman, Spoils... So any "communal" pile basically.
